So we're finally killing the old Crankshaft queue at Pellidor Systems. Step 3: drain in-flight jobs by flipping the intake flag, then wait for the depth gauge to hit zero — usually under ten minutes. Security note: the legacy queue stored payloads unencrypted on local disk, so wipe the spool directory after drain, not before. New queue (Relayline) encrypts at rest by default. Confirm the drain completed under the trace noted below.

build token for tawif-bahip: htk31_68bba16e1afabfef4ecc69408c06f16

INTERNAL MEMO — Finance Team Only

Re: Term Sheet from Caldrey Systems

Caldrey's revised term sheet arrived Tuesday. Key points: a three-year supply commitment, volume rebates tiered at 8% and 12%, and an exclusivity clause covering the Velmora product line. Lena Harwick has flagged the exclusivity language as potentially restrictive given our pipeline with other partners. Please model cash impact under both tiers before Friday's review. Our position going into negotiations is noted below.

board note of kahag-baguf: The finance team signed off on a budget of $419.2 million for Project Gorvan.

Handover note — Dunmere Reservoir water samples

For the dispatch desk: twelve chilled sample bottles from the Dunmere Reservoir survey are in cooler box B, packed in ice this morning. They must reach the Carthwaite lab within six hours of collection, so the courier run cannot slip. Chain-of-custody form is taped inside the lid. The confidential hand-over instruction for the courier follows below.

handover note for yagep-tagef: the fenok sorwyn courier leaves the fraok sileth sorax ledger at gate 2873 under passcode 476683

Minutes — Capacity Decision, Rendahl Works

Attendees: plant leadership, branch managers.

Decision: the Kestrel facility will add a second shift from Q2. No new tooling approved this cycle. Overflow orders route to Marlowe Plant until ramp-up completes. Branch managers to confirm demand forecasts by month-end. Rationale and expansion outlook appear in the confidential note below.

board note of tagug-hahag: Praionax Logistics is in early talks to buy Julaxek Group for about $36.3 million. The Julmir launch date is March 1, and nothing goes to the press before then.